The Astro2020 Decadal report is out as of November 4 2021 and accessible here. This report sets an ambitious, inspirational, and aspirational vision for the coming decade of astronomy and astrophysics.

The survey's top priority for a future large strategic space astrophysics mission is a ~6m infrared/optical/UV telescope optimized for observing habitable exoplanets, using spectroscopy to look for bio-signatures in the atmospheres of Earth-like planets orbiting nearby stars, and general astrophysics. At 6m, it is intermediate between the HabEx largest (4m) and LUVOIR smallest (8m) mission concepts, and this new telescope will take advantage of the hard work that went into both studies, pulling together the best of both.

The report further says that “Realizing this mission requires significant technology development and maturation of the design and implementation. The best path forward is to have NASA immediately commence aggressive technology development aimed at achieving the goal described above as part of the Great Observatories Mission and Technology Maturation Program. This program would consider and optimize configurations targeted at performance consistent with the target 6-m off-axis aperture.”

The HabEx team is thrilled about this outcome, appreciative of the committee and enthusiastic about the work ahead!

“Science with HabEx” Community Meeting
Flatiron Institute Center for Computational Astrophysics, N.Y.
Oct. 15-16, 2018

This meeting will be the opportunity for community members to learn about the currently envisioned HabEx mission design and instruments suite and, more importantly, participate in the further definition of HabEx science investigations and overall capabilities. Besides direct exoplanet characterization in the near UV to near IR, it is expected that HabEx will dedicate at least 50% of its 5-year primary mission to general astrophysics and solar system observations via a vigorous GO program. Community members interested in contributing to the definition and optimization of this GO program are particularly welcome to participate.
